Students acquire and master the skills required for entry-level Machinistpositions in the manufacturing and construction industries, upon their successful graduation from thetraining program. The Machinist Training Program is a total of 320 hours, designed to provide thetrainee with the NIMS Machining Level I knowledge and skills required for positions as a Machinistand is comprised of eight hour lessons conducted weekdays from 7:00 AM to 3:45 PM over a 8-weekperiod in classroom and machine shop settings.Performance Objectives Students will Learn:• Precisions Measurements• Manufacturing Mathematics• Engineering Drawing• Basic Computer Operations• Conventional Machining Techniques• Set up and Programming Operations• Introduction to CNC Machining
Upon successfully graduating from the training program, students acquire and master the skills required for entry-level Welder positions in the manufacturing and construction industries. The program consists of 320 hours of instruction conducted weekly from 7:00 AM to 3:45 PM over 8 weeks in classroom and shop-floor settings.Performance Objectives Students will Learn:• Layout, Fitting• Shop tool use• Project fabrication• Oxy-fuel cutting and welding• Plasma torch cutting• TIG/MIG welding• Stick welding
